Aston Villa Appoint Ex-Arsenal Boss Emery As New Manager

October 25, (THEWILL) – Aston Villa have officially announced the hiring of Unai Emery, as their new manager to take the vacant position since Steven Gerrard’s firing.

Emery, who left Arsenal worse off, successfully repaired his reputation during his time at Villarreal, winning the Europa League in 2021, and making the UEFA Champions League semifinals last season, before this return to the English Premier League.

Villa confirmed the Spaniard will take his position on November 1 and will not be in the dugout for Saturday’s trip to face Newcastle United. Villa stopped the rot under Gerrard with a 4-0 thrashing of Brentford on Sunday, under first team coach, Aaron Danks.

Emery will, therefore, have two tests against Erik ten Hag’s Manchester United with Villa hosting the team in the EPL on November 6 and visiting Old Trafford in the EFL Cup four days later.

Aston Villa’s final tie before the World Cup will be against Brighton and Hove Albion. With their first victory in four EPL games against Brentford, Villa moved up to 15th place in the standings, three points above the danger zone.
